Residential glass replacement services involve removing damaged or outdated glass panes and installing new ones to restore the appearance and functionality of windows, doors, or other glass fixtures in a home. This process typically includes carefully removing the broken or worn glass, preparing the frame or opening, and fitting a new pane securely in place. Professional contractors ensure that the replacement glass is properly sealed and aligned, helping to maintain the home's insulation and overall appearance. This service is often chosen when homeowners want a quick, effective solution to improve their property's look or address safety concerns stemming from broken glass.
These services are especially helpful for solving problems such as cracked, shattered, or foggy glass that can compromise the safety and energy efficiency of a home. Damaged windows can lead to drafts, higher heating and cooling costs, and potential injury from broken shards. In addition, outdated or damaged glass can diminish curb appeal and reduce the value of a property. Residential glass replacement provides a way to quickly address these issues, restoring both the safety and aesthetic appeal of a home without the need for full window or door replacement.

The overview below groups typical Residential Glass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Anoka, MN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or glass replacements, such as a small window or a single pane, range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on glass type and size. Fewer projects require higher or lower budgets unless additional repairs are needed.
Standard Window Replacement - Replacing an entire window unit usually costs between $600 and $1,200. Local contractors often handle these projects efficiently within this range, though larger or custom windows can push costs higher.
Large or Custom Installations - Larger, more complex projects like custom glass or oversized panes can reach $1,500 to $3,000 or more. These jobs are less common but may be necessary for unique or high-end residential projects in Anoka, MN.
Full Home Window Overhaul - Complete window replacement for multiple units or an entire home can cost $10,000 or more. Many projects in this tier are extensive, but most fall into the middle ranges depending on the scope and window types involved.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of glass do residential replacement services handle? Local contractors typically work with a variety of glass types, including tempered, laminated, and decorative glass, to match the specific needs of homes in Anoka, MN.
Can residential glass replacement improve energy efficiency? Yes, replacing old or damaged windows with modern, insulated glass can help enhance your home's energy performance.
Are there different styles of glass available for residential replacement? Contractors often offer a range of styles, such as clear, frosted, tinted, or patterned glass, to suit different aesthetic preferences and privacy needs.
Is it possible to replace glass in existing windows without replacing the entire frame? In many cases, local service providers can replace just the glass pane, which can be a cost-effective way to update windows without full frame replacement.
